Ode to My H-Hook


Ode to My H-Hook
By Beverly Witzel
Oh, with joy I love to crochet!
That is why I do it each day.
I crochet at home and afar,
I even crochet in our car.
H-hook has been my tool of choice,
I only wish it had a voice.
If it could talk, I'm sure it would tell,
Where I should look to see where it fell.
For my dilemma seems to be,
My H-hook gets away from me.
Whenever I have to set it aside,
My naughty H-hook always tries to hide.
Larry and I must search our car,
Even when we did not drive far.
How the strain shows on our faces
As we search its hiding places.
H-hook has hidden on the floor,
Even found it next to the door.
It has gone down the side of my seat.
H-hook has hidden under my feet.
Searching for H-hook has gotten old.
Once it was found in my project's fold!
Can't count all the times H-hook's been bought new, 
for when it gets lost what else can we do!
We have decided H-hook has its own mind,
Making it most difficult for us to find.
Not using H-hook might be the best,
Finally giving Larry a rest.
Maybe a doily project, I'll do
Using the friendlier hook, number 2!
On our next road trip, I'll not take a hook!
Instead I will try just reading a book!
So H-hook you have been my good friend.
But in our car the friendship must end.
Thank you, Larry, for searching when I was in a bind,
Now a book on the floor will be easier to find!

~ Poem by Beverly Witzel ~

Reuse Designs Off Old T-Shirts

Some upcycle inspiration for your day!
Reuse those fun designs off old t-shirts!

I made this bag for my niece's birthday.
She has a Pug, so I went with the Pug theme.
I found a really cute "Girl and her Pugs" design on a child's t-shirt.  The shirt was for a much younger girl than my niece, and it had a few stains on the sleeves.  But the design remained in perfect condition.  So I cut out the design and attached it to a bag by sewing it into place.  I also added some other hand-sewn embellishments.

Normally I make my own bags, but this time I used some pre-made bags someone had given to me.  I chose black for the outside, flipped the pink bag inside-out and inserted it as a lining, then stitched them together. 

I did a fun hand-sewn stitch with pink thread to attach the bags together.

Here's the finished product!
